The Simplicity and Readability of Python
One of the main reasons Python is favored by game developers is its simple and readable syntax. Unlike other programming languages like C++ or Java, Python allows developers to write clean, concise, and easy-to-understand code.
Benefits of Python’s Simplicity in Game Development:
- Faster Development Process: Developers can build prototypes quickly and test game mechanics with minimal coding effort.
- Easy Debugging: Python’s readable syntax makes it easier to identify and fix bugs.
- Beginner-Friendly: New developers can learn Python quickly and start game development without a steep learning curve.
Python’s user-friendly nature allows both indie developers and large gaming studios to focus more on creativity rather than complex coding structures.
Python’s Extensive Game Development Libraries
Python offers a variety of libraries and frameworks that simplify the game development process. These libraries provide pre-built functions for graphics rendering, physics simulation, and AI integration, saving developers time and effort.
Popular Python Libraries for Game Development:
- Pygame: A widely used library that provides tools for 2D game development, including sound effects, animations, and event handling.
- Panda3D: A game engine that supports 3D game development with Python scripting.
- Godot (with Python support): A powerful game engine with Python scripting capabilities for high-performance game development.
- PyOpenGL: A library that enables developers to create complex 3D graphics using OpenGL.
By leveraging these libraries, developers can create visually appealing and high-performance games without reinventing the wheel.

Python’s Role in Multiplayer and Online Games
Developing multiplayer online games requires robust networking capabilities and efficient server management. Python excels in this area due to its built-in support for handling real-time data transmission and online interactions.
Why Python is Ideal for Online Gaming:
- Django & Flask for Web-Based Games: These Python frameworks are used to develop and manage gaming servers and databases.
- Socket Programming: Python’s socket libraries enable real-time multiplayer interactions.
- Cloud Integration: Python supports cloud-based game hosting, reducing server costs and improving scalability.

Python’s Scalability and Cross-Platform Compatibility
Game developers need a language that scales easily and works across multiple platforms, including PC, mobile, and web-based games. Python’s flexibility makes it an excellent choice for cross-platform development.
Python’s Cross-Platform Capabilities:
- Mobile Game Development: Python can be used with frameworks like Kivy to develop Android and iOS games.
- PC & Console Games: Python-based game engines support Windows, macOS, and Linux development.
- Web-Based Games: With frameworks like Flask and Django, developers can create browser-based multiplayer games.
Whether developers are working on indie mobile games or large-scale MMO projects, Python provides the flexibility needed to support multiple platforms.
